How We Work
1
Emergency Call
Your urgent call to San Bernardino Damage Experts initiates rapid deployment. We gather crucial details about the water intrusion to dispatch the right team immediately. Our 24/7 service is ready.
2
On-Site Assessment
Upon arrival, our IICRC-certified technicians use moisture meters and thermal imaging to precisely locate all water damage. This comprehensive assessment guides our restoration strategy, ensuring no hidden moisture remains.
3
Water Extraction
Powerful industrial extractors remove standing water quickly. This critical step prevents further saturation and reduces drying time, preparing the area for thorough dehumidification and sanitization.
4
Drying & Dehumidification
High-velocity air movers and commercial dehumidifiers dry affected structures and contents. We monitor humidity levels daily, preventing mold growth and preserving your property's integrity.
5
Cleaning & Sanitizing
Contaminated areas are thoroughly cleaned, disinfected, and deodorized using EPA-approved solutions. This eliminates bacteria and odors, ensuring a safe and healthy environment for you.
6
Final Inspection
A meticulous final inspection confirms complete dryness and restoration. We walk you through the restored areas, ensuring your satisfaction with our work. Your property is ready.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ill on a single laminate floor Yes No You can clean it up y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some cleaning solutions.
Water damage to multiple laminate floors No Yes This need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ough clean.
Water damage to laminate floors with underlying structural damage No Yes This need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ely assess and repair the underlying structure.
Discoloration or warping of laminate flooring Maybe Yes While you can try to clean it up yourself, it's often best to call a pro to ensure a thorough clean and prevent further damage.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ost In Yorba Linda, CA

The cost of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Yorba Linda, CA. Our team provides free estimates to ensure you understand the costs involved. Here's a breakdown of typical price ranges for our services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Service and Initial Assessment $200 - $1,000 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Water Extraction and Drying $1,000 - $5,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of water involved.
Content Cleaning and Disinfecting $500 - $2,000 The type and extent of the contamination.
Repair and Replacement $2,000 - $10,000 The extent of the damage and the type of materials required.
